R_AX
printk("\tAX=%04x ", M.x86.R_AX);
return &M.x86.R_AX;
M.x86.R_AX = (*sys_inw) (port);
(*sys_outw) (port, M.x86.R_AX);
M.x86.R_AX = (*sys_inw) (M.x86.R_DX);
(*sys_outw) (M.x86.R_DX, M.x86.R_AX);
M.x86.R_AX = adc_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= sbb_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= and_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= sub_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= xor_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= aaa_word(M.x86.R_AX);
cmp_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= aas_word(M.x86.R_AX);
M.x86.R_AX = inc_word(M.x86.R_AX);
M.x86.R_AX = dec_word(M.x86.R_AX);
push_word(M.x86.R_AX);
M.x86.R_AX = pop_word();
push_word(M.x86.R_AX);
M.x86.R_AX = pop_word();
M.x86.R_AX = add_word(M.x86.R_AX, (u16) srcval);
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_CX;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_DX;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_BX;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_SP;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_BP;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_SI;
tmp = M.x86.R_AX;
M.x86.R_AX = M.x86.R_DI;
if (M.x86.R_AX & 0x8000) {
if (M.x86.R_AX & 0x8000) {
M.x86.R_AX = fetch_data_word(offset);
store_data_word(offset, M.x86.R_AX);
test_word(M.x86.R_AX, (u16) srcval);
store_data_word_abs(M.x86.R_ES, M.x86.R_DI, M.x86.R_AX);
M.x86.R_AX = fetch_data_word(M.x86.R_SI);
cmp_word(M.x86.R_AX, (u16) val);
cmp_word(M.x86.R_AX, (u16) val);
cmp_word(M.x86.R_AX, (u16) val);
M.x86.R_AX = (u16) srcval;
M.x86.R_AX = or_word(M.x86.R_AX, (u16) srcval);
M.x86.R_AX = aam_word(M.x86.R_AL);
M.x86.R_AX = aad_word(M.x86.R_AX);
M.x86.R_AX = res;
s32 res = (s16) M.x86.R_AX * (s16) s;
M.x86.R_AX = (u16) res;
if (((M.x86.R_AX & 0x8000) == 0 && M.x86.R_DX == 0x00) ||
((M.x86.R_AX & 0x8000) != 0 && M.x86.R_DX == 0xFF)) {
M.x86.R_AX = res;
u32 res = M.x86.R_AX * s;
M.x86.R_AX = (u16) res;
dvd = (s16) M.x86.R_AX;
dvd = (((s32) M.x86.R_DX) << 16) | M.x86.R_AX;
M.x86.R_AX = (u16) div;
dvd = M.x86.R_AX;
dvd = (((u32) M.x86.R_DX) << 16) | M.x86.R_AX;
M.x86.R_AX = (u16) div;
r = M.x86.R_AX; \
M.x86.R_AX = d; \
r_lo = M.x86.R_AX; \
M.x86.R_AX = d; \
M.x86.R_AX = d & 0xFFFF; \
r_quot = M.x86.R_AX; \